After getting started and 80% is working as expected, there are some questions left. Maybe some of you can help me:
1) Is it possible to exclude some filetype from being presented to the clients? Actually my image pool has always two versions of the same pic, the big raw data (Nikon NEF File) and the corrosponding jpg.
I would like to suppress the NEF Files, because showing the jpg is much faster.
2) Is it possible to resize the jpgs on the fly? I saw an option for resizing, but as far as i understand this will only works with pics bigger than 4096²? Can i set a limit, so that for the TV the pics are always be resized to 1080?
3) I've a Samsung C-Series TV and i saw, that there is already a nice profile for it. So mkv will be transcoded to avi, i think. Is it possible to switch the audio streams from TV or will only the first Audio send to the TV?
4) Is it possible to work with isos from DVDs/Blueray? I have testet a folder with the structure of a DVD and this works not as i expected: First i got for every vob one file, second the TV complains about the audio and do not play any of the vobs.

Re: exlude filetypes / resize jpg / dvd image?

1) No
2) Serviio serves 3 versionsof am image, it's up to the device to pick which is the best suited
3) No
4) That's how it currently works, will try to implement something better in future.
